In United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i, the practice of healthcare is strictly regulated to ensure patient safety and professional accountability. The Department of Health - Abu Dhabi (DoH) serves as the primary regulatory body, establishing rigorous licensing requirements for all allied health professionals, including Occupational Therapists.

2.1 Licensing and Credentialing

To practice legally in United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i, an Occupational Therapist must possess a valid license from the DoH. This process involves verifying academic qualifications, professional experience, and clinical competency through examinations administered by recognized data banks such as the Prometric or DataFlow systems. The emphasis on evidence-based practice ensures that every Occupational Therapist operating within United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i adheres to international best practices while respecting local medical protocols.

A distinguishing feature of practicing as an Occupational Therapist in United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i is the necessity for high-level cultural competence. The population consists of a diverse mix of Emirati nationals, long-term residents from the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) countries, and expatriates from various parts of Asia, Europe, and Africa.

3.1 Understanding Family Dynamics

In United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i, health decisions are often made collectively by the family unit rather than individually. An Occupational Therapist must navigate these dynamics with sensitivity, ensuring that therapy plans align with cultural values and religious practices. For instance, when designing home modifications for elderly care in United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i therapists must consider multi-generational living arrangements common in Emirati culture.

Despite significant advancements, Occupational Therapists in United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i face certain challenges. One major issue is the shortage of local Emirati professionals in allied health fields, driven by a preference for other sectors within the public service. To address this, various initiatives under "Emiratization" policies are encouraging national talent to enter occupational therapy education and practice.

Furthermore, there is a need for greater awareness among the general public in United Arab Emirates Abu Dhabi regarding what Occupational Therapy entails. Misconceptions that it is solely about physical exercises persist. Educational campaigns led by professional associations are crucial to dispel these myths and highlight the cognitive, sensory, and psychosocial benefits of therapy.
